Definition
to worship (a person): to adore, idolize, or venerate (a person), to see (a person) as incredible
worship: adoration, admiration, idolization, prayer
Examples
- "Indigo Motel can't write, can't play and certainly can't sing – but 500,000 Belgian teenagers absolutely worship this group."

1 cut: A CUT is a share of earnings. Example: "When the company does well, everyone gets a CUT of the profits." Philip says, "as a shareholder, I will receive a CUT of all sales and licensing." This means that Philip will receive a percentage of any money Indigo Motel makes, proportional to his initial investment.
2 worship: To WORSHIP is "to venerate" a god, often in a religious context. Example: Church is a good place to WORSHIP and hang out with good people. To WORSHIP can also be love and devotion directed towards a person or thing. This is the kind of adoration experienced by the "500,000 Belgian teenagers", or fans, who "absolutely worship" Indigo Motel.
